Finding Your Center During Menopausal Transitions

Understanding the Emotional Shift
Many people describe the transition through menopause as a time of significant change, not just physically, but emotionally. It is common to feel as though your internal landscape is shifting, leading to moments of irritability, heightened anxiety, or a sense of emotional instability that feels difficult to anchor. From a perspective of energy and balance, these shifts are often signals from your body asking for support as it navigates a new hormonal rhythm.
